Founded in 1997, Mobile Showroom is a men’s and women’s multi-line showroom based in New York and Los Angeles.

OUR STORY

Before going back to our multi-line roots in 2019, Mobile Showroom represented AG from 2008 - 2018 independently but exclusively, growing the business more than 5x over in our 11 years together.

We brought AG to the number one spot in premier retail partners like Saks, Bloomingdale’s and Anthropologie.

Mobile Showroom conducted roughly 500 product knowledge seminars during our tenure with AG for key retailers such as Saks, Bloomingdale’s, Anthropologie, Trunk Club, Evereve, Theory, Bergdorf Goodman, and more.

Mobile Showroom has represented many well known brands such as Original Penguin, Nice Collective, Spiewak, Paul Frank, Modern Amusement, Public Rec, Atelier & Repairs, etc...

At its inception, Mobile Showroom was literally a “mobile showroom”. In 1997 our founders created their first showroom by converting an RV, living out of it and touring the country from store to store, inviting buyers into their home to review and buy their collections.
